I am after some advice! I have ordered 2 blueberry plants online and I intend to grow them in some fairly large pots.

As they are permanent plants and hopefully long lived I want to get the potting mix right. I know they are acid loving so will use ericaceous compost but should I mix it with some john innes number 3 so it has a bit more body?

The loam component is a good idea as it will provide a more long lasting medium for growing them in - however, the limestone most JI composts contain is not good news at all for blueberries.

There is a JI formulation for ericaceous plants which you may be able to buy, but you could consider making it yourself:

http://gardenofeaden.blogspot.co.uk/2011/03/how-to-make-john-innes-compost.html

If you don't want to go to those lengths, you could just add some ordinary soil to the ericaceous compost, as long as you are certain it isn't at all limey (pH 7 at the highest, preferably lower.)
